Terms & Concepts
  • Nasdaq 100: A stock market index representing the largest non-financial companies listed on the Nasdaq exchange, heavily weighted toward the technology sector.
  • Tech Selloff: A rapid decline in technology stock prices, often triggered by investor risk aversion or macroeconomic concerns.
  • QQQ: An exchange-traded fund (ETF) that tracks the Nasdaq 100 Index, commonly used by investors to trade or hedge large-cap technology exposure.
